Public Health Madison & Dane County

Vision

Healthy people. Healthy Places.

Mission

Working with the community to enhance, protect, and promote the health of the environment and the well-being of all people.

Environmental Health Division

Bonnie Armstrong, Director of Environmental Health Division

The Environmental Health Division protects the health and safety of the community by reducing the environmental risks in which people live, learn, work, and play. 

Management & Scope:

*Note: Supervisors are listed alphabetically. Some programs are jointly managed and may appear under more than one supervisor.

Katie Brobston, Environmental Health Services Supervisor

  • Licensing and inspections of food establishments/vendors
  • Inspections of lodging facilities, swimming pools, and tattoo and body piercing establishments
  • Investigations of food and waterborne illnesses

Brandon Macomber, Environmental Health Services Supervisor    

  • Animal Services
  • Private Well and Septic Program
  • Environmental Protection, including water quality testing and monitoring at local beaches, permitting, tracking and responding to non-storm wastewater dumping, and testing local water sources for mosquito larvae and monitoring for ticks and the illnesses they carry

Stefanie Moccero, Environmental Health Services Supervisor    

  • Licensing and inspections of food establishments/vendors
  • Inspections of lodging facilities, swimming pools, and tattoo and body piercing establishments
  • Investigations of food and waterborne illnesses

Ronesha Strozier, Environmental Health Services Supervisor

  • Licensing and inspections of food establishments/vendors
  • Inspections of lodging facilities, swimming pools, and tattoo and body piercing establishments
  • Investigations of food and waterborne illnesses
